| 2 Aug 2025 |
K900 ⚡️ | But I dropped SO MUCH SHIT | 16:42:30 |
K900 ⚡️ | Already | 16:42:32 |
emily | glad we finally have a graphical installer maintainer : ) | 17:00:49 |
K900 ⚡️ | Fuck off | 17:01:29 |
K900 ⚡️ | I will literally die | 17:01:40 |
| 3 Aug 2025 |
K900 ⚡️ | https://github.com/NixOS/nixpkgs/pull/430636 | 13:21:50 |
K900 ⚡️ | Someone please test this | 13:21:52 |
K900 ⚡️ | I have calamared | 13:21:57 |
emily | can you pls do the vendoring with a merge commit | 13:29:30 |
emily | to preserve history and attribution | 13:29:37 |
emily | (I am not sure I will have time to test properly today sadly) | 13:30:22 |
emily | we also definitely cannot drop LICENSES/ | 13:30:41 |
emily | and we should preserve the pytest stuff unless it's completely irrelevant now | 13:31:38 |
emily | can't really review the extensions without them being on top of a merge commit so I can see the diff but seeing the patches go away makes me happy | 13:36:52 |
K900 ⚡️ | I can do it later | 13:37:18 |
K900 ⚡️ | Always has been | 13:37:23 |
emily | we only added it last year… | 13:38:10 |
K900 ⚡️ | We can, there's SPDX headers | 13:38:24 |
emily | no | 13:38:30 |
emily | you must include licence texts to use SPDX headers | 13:38:36 |
emily | the licences require the text to be retained | 13:38:43 |
K900 ⚡️ | @emily I subtreed it | 17:50:19 |
K900 ⚡️ | Are you sure you want this | 17:50:19 |
K900 ⚡️ | Because I am not | 17:50:21 |
emily | I like it a lot more than breaking git blame/git log forever on the installer stuff | 17:53:40 |
emily | --first-parent hides it all anyway | 17:53:47 |
emily | I would give the subtree commit a less horrible description though :P | 17:54:03 |
emily | since we're presumably never going to sync again | 17:54:07 |
emily | it's also a lot easier to review 3fb37bb7c31a7664c319a3698781820cbe16397c now | 17:54:36 |
emily | (having to check multiple repositories for yarn2nix relicensing was awful too) | 17:54:54 |